Orlando is the world's most-visited theme park destination — Walt Disney World (4 parks, 2 water parks, Disney Springs), Universal Orlando (3 parks including Volcano Bay), SeaWorld, Discovery Cove, LEGOLAND Florida, and Busch Gardens Tampa within 90 minutes. The city revolves around 4 main areas: International Drive (I-Drive), Lake Buena Vista (Disney area), Kissimmee (Hwy 192 vacation homes), and Universal Boulevard. Orlando International Airport (MCO) is the main entry — 30 min to Disney, 20 min to Universal.

Best time to visit Orlando

  • Best value: mid-January to mid-February, late August to mid-September (off-peak crowds, lower hotel prices, fewer park closures)
  • Best weather: March, late October, early December (warm + low humidity, low rain probability)
  • Hurricane season: June-November peak August-October — book travel insurance with cancel-for-any-reason if visiting then
  • Peak (avoid if flexible): Christmas/New Year week, spring break (mid-Mar to mid-Apr), Independence Day week, Thanksgiving week

Where to stay

On-Disney property (Lake Buena Vista)

Free Disney transport, Early Theme Park Entry (30 min before opening), free MagicBand. Pricing: $150-700/night.

Universal area (Universal Blvd)

Universal Premier hotels include Express Pass (skip-the-line). Pricing: $200-650/night.

International Drive (I-Drive)

Central to all parks, I-Ride Trolley, ICON Park. Pricing: $80-300/night.

Kissimmee (Hwy 192)

Vacation homes + value hotels. Best for groups + families with kitchens. Pricing: $60-200/night.

Disney World or Universal Orlando — which is better?+

Disney World for families with kids under 12 + immersive themed experiences (Magic Kingdom is unmatched for under-8s). Universal Orlando for ages 10+ + thrill-seekers + Harry Potter fans (Wizarding World spans both Universal parks). Best plan: 3-4 days Disney + 2-3 days Universal if budget allows.

How do I get from MCO airport to Disney + Universal?+

MCO is 20 min from Universal, 30 min from Disney. Options: Mears Connect $35/person each way (shared shuttle to Disney resorts), ride-share Uber/Lyft $40-80, rental car $40-60/day + Disney/Universal parking $20-35/day. Disney Magical Express was discontinued in 2022 — most families now use Mears or ride-share.

Do I need a rental car in Orlando?+

If staying on-Disney property + only visiting Disney parks: no (free Disney transport buses, Skyliner, monorail). If visiting Universal + Disney + SeaWorld: yes — saves time + ride-share costs add up ($30-50 per cross-resort trip). If staying off-property: rental car essential for park access + dining flexibility.
